Unmissable Indie Showcase Coming to Cleethorpes ft The Balla, The Glasshouse and Elson


JW PROMOTIONS X ATLAS LIVE


Cleethorpes is set for a big night of live music as JW Promotions bring The Balla, The Glasshouse and Elson to Atlas Bar on Friday 23rd October.

The new show comes from promoters John Blake and Wayne Draper who have established themselves around Grimsby for putting together some seriously good nights, combining some of the best up-and-coming acts with the very best local talent.

Their latest venture will see them make their debut at Atlas Bar, a newly opened venue in Cleethorpes which despite only being around for a short time, is already proving itself to be a real staple of the local music scene. They’ve certainly picked a strong lineup for their first night at the venue too.

Liverpool outfit The Balla will headline a bill that showcases three very different sides of the current indie scene.

The Balla have wasted little time making their mark since emerging onto the scene. After making their debut at Liverpool Sound City, the band have gone on to sell out their own headline shows while picking up festival appearances and support slots alongside established names.

Their debut single ‘I’m Not A Number‘ introduced their energetic indie sound, with ‘Paris‘ following as they continued to build momentum. If you have seen them live then you will understand that they have some big tunes in their arsenal.

With big guitars, infectious melodies, a reputation for bringing plenty of energy to the stage and a big party off it, The Balla look perfectly suited to what should be a lively night at Atlas.

Joining them are Hull’s The Glasshouse, who will be bringing their alternative edge across to the bridge.

The band have been steadily building their following and continue to establish themselves as one of the names to watch, with new material like ‘Red N Blue‘ helping to push them further into the spotlight.

Completing the lineup are Grimsby’s very own Elson, giving the night a strong local connection.

Elson have become familiar faces on the local live circuit, developing a sound that blends indie rock with atmospheric and shoegaze influences. Their ‘Everything Is‘ EP arrived earlier this year as the band continued to build on the momentum they’ve created through their live shows.

For JW Promotions, the night represents another step forward for two promoters who have already developed a reputation for putting together bills that give emerging artists a platform while keeping local music firmly at the heart of what they do.

It also gives Atlas Bar the perfect opportunity to continue growing itself as the premier venue for live music in Cleethorpes.

With The Balla, The Glasshouse and Elson all on the same bill, Friday October 23rd looks set to be another strong addition to the ever growing local gig calendar.
